The newly tense relationship between President Donald Trump and Tesla CEO Elon Musk erupted into the peak of a public feud Thursday as Trump responded to Musk’s recent criticisms of his “Big Beautiful Bill.”

Speaking alongside German Chancellor Friedrich Merz at the White House, Trump called Musk “very disappointing,” saying that the Tesla, X, and SpaceX CEO had overseen and previously been involved in shaping parts of the bill. Now, Musk appears to be criticizing the bill in a series of memes online.

“Elon and I had a great relationship. I don’t know if we will anymore,” the President told reporters during a press conference on Thursday.

However, Musk responded quickly to X, saying that it was a lie and that he had never seen the initial framework of the big beautiful bill. As The Dallas Express previously reported, Musk left the White House last week, a weirdly quiet transition from his usually vocal role over at DOGE.

The viral response to the bromance’s breakup came after Musk labeled the GOP-backed  “Big Beautiful Bill Act” a “disgusting abomination” earlier this week in an X post, raising concerns about ballooning deficits and the removal of key incentives for electric vehicles.

 

Notably, Tesla: America’s largest EV manufacturer – has faced a sharp decline in sales amid intensifying global competition, with shares down over 20% this year.

Trump suggested Musk’s opposition to the bill came from the removal of tax credits that benefited electric vehicle makers like Tesla.

Musk, who was once a top campaign donor and adviser at DOGE to Trump, didn’t hold back in his continued, viral critiques.

Through more X posts, Musk first dismissed the President’s comments with a simple “whatever” before escalating his complaints about the 47th President, claiming that Trump owed him his 2024 election victory.

“Without me, Trump would have lost the election, Dems would control the House and the Republicans would be 51-49 in the Senate,” Musk wrote.

The Republican spending bill causing the apparent relationship strife is one of Trump’s top legislative priorities. It aims to extend his 2017 tax cuts, boost defense spending, and expand immigration enforcement, which we’ve seen growing in impact across America.

The bill also includes cuts to Medicaid and nutrition assistance. While the “Big Beautiful Bill” passed the House, its future in the Senate remains uncertain amid divisions within the GOP.
